I've seen OCD's impact firsthand in my family. I want to help others find hope and healing. My approach to treating OCD is supportive, non-judgmental, and hopeful. I'm here to create a space for you to feel seen and heard without shame. I believe wholeheartedly that anyone can reach a place where OCD, although still present, doesn't impact their life any longer. You are capable of far more than you may know. You're incredibly strong to have come this far. I also specialize in spiritual concerns, specifically institutionalized/religious trauma.
